The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s advertised in England requiring PowerShell sk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 3 April 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
3 Apr 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 135 86 90
Rank change year-on-year -49 +4 -1
Permanent jobs citing PowerShell 1,084 1,235 2,305
As % of all permanent jobs in England 1.52% 3.38% 2.93%
As % of the Programming Languages category 8.46% 9.92% 8.76%
Number of salaries quoted 858 1,012 1,986
10th Percentile £31,250 £37,500 £35,000
25th Percentile £41,250 £46,250 £43,750
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£57,500 £60,000 £55,000
Median % change year-on-year -4.17% +9.09% -8.33%
75th Percentile £76,250 £83,750 £73,750
90th Percentile £92,500 £95,000 £87,500
UK median annual salary £57,500 £60,000 £55,000
% change year-on-year -4.17% +9.09% -8.33%
